CTW Cayman (NasdaqCM:CTW) ctw.inc/?lang=en
Tokyo-headquartered CTW Cayman operates a browser-based video game platform built around popular Japanese anime franchises. Its flagship HTML5 (H5) platform, G123.jp, delivers free-to-play games to gamers and anime fans in 190 countries worldwide across all web-enabled devices—particularly mobile—with titles developed primarily from licensed anime IP. The platform brings anime worlds to life through third-party game development, online distribution, marketing and advertising services, development support, and customer support, creating a seamless experience for fans of Japanese animation.

About Argus Research Corp.
Headquartered in NYC, Argus Research (www.argusresearch.com) is a leading independent equity research firm (est. 1934) ̶ providing fundamental and quantitative research coverage on more than 1,600 companies across all 11 sectors of the S&P 500, as well as macroeconomic and equity market forecasts, thematic research, model portfolios and IPO research. In addition, Argus has recently committed to providing a company sponsored research solution for small & mid-cap companies seeking coverage. Argus’s CSR Research Reports & earnings estimates (if applicable) are available on major research / earnings estimate aggregator platforms, including Bloomberg, Thomson Reuters, Factset and S&P Global.
